Morse Bluff, NE is a small village in Saunders County that embodies the quiet charm and simplicity of rural living. Nestled along the Platte River, Morse Bluff offers a scenic environment with open landscapes, tree-lined roads, and abundant opportunities for outdoor recreation. Residents enjoy a relaxed pace of life, where community ties remain strong, and local traditions create a welcoming atmosphere. Its location places it within driving distance of larger cities like Fremont and Omaha, allowing residents to enjoy both the tranquility of a rural setting and access to urban amenities when needed.
